What will you contribute to the team?

  • Conduct internal technical investigations at the assembly site
  • Provide daily visibility on non-quality issues to the Quality Leadership Team
  • Conduct technical investigations to ensure concrete responsibility
  • Provide fully detailed documentation/report on issues
  • Establish a short-term containment plan in assembly

How will you thrive in this role?

  • Hold a college diploma in aeronautics or any other related field or equivalent
  • 5 years of comparable work experience in aircraft manufacturing
  • Project management skills
  • Knowledge of quality management systems
  • Change management skills
  • Experience with problem-solving techniques
  • Functionally bilingual, written and spoken (English and French)
  • Computer literacy and excellent knowledge of Excel and PowerPoint
  • Also considered as assets:
  • Experience with SAP
  • Audit of systems, processes, or products
  • Experience with internal interventions
  • Experience working as a team leader with excellent negotiation skills
